I'm all about the taste! Dark or Light Coffee?

When it comes to taste preferences, choosing between Dark or Light Coffee doesn't have to be confusing! The longer coffee roasts, the darker roast profile it gets! With a dark roast, the coffee inherits tasteful notes from the roasting process, transitioning away from the original, natural flavor notes. This process destorys the beans' cell structure to realease carbon monoxide. 

With a light roast option, the coffee is roasted for a shorter duration, allowing the natural flavors to stay prominent. Light roasts often include floral, fruity, chocolatey, and nutty flavor notes!

Not sure if Dark or Light Coffee is your favorite? No worries, that's why we offer medium roast, as well!

Dark Roast = Bold Taste

Medium Roast = Natural Flavor Notes combined with subtle flavors from the Roasting Process

Light Roast = Light and Natural Taste

I'm all about the caffeine! Dark or Light Coffee?

When coffee is roasted, the beans' cellular structures are modified. Believe it or not - the longer coffee roasts, the less caffeine it contains! For example, our Sumatran Dark has less caffeine than our Nicaraguan Light. 

Dark Roast = Less Caffeine 

Light Roast = More Caffeine
